Unlock both handles
Is there a way to unlock and open both handles when the driver walks up to the car and presses the button on the driver side to open that handle? To open the passenger handle I have to manually push the unlock button on the driver side which I forget to do half the time.

Your key/car is set up for single point entry. You need to program the key fob for multi-point entry:
To change from Single to Multi-point entry (or
vice versa), press both the lock and unlock
buttons simultaneously for 3 seconds. The
hazard warning lamps will flash twice to confirm
the change.

Pressing the fob unlock button a second time will pop the other door and the boot if you don't want to try reprogramming.
